Coenzyme Q10 (CoQ10) is a naturally occurring antioxidant essential for energy production in cells and has various health benefits, particularly for heart health. However, because it can have physiological effects on the body, it is known to interact with several classes of prescription drugs. These interactions can either alter the effectiveness of the medication or lead to unwanted side effects. Therefore, it is critical to consult with a healthcare professional before starting any CoQ10 supplement, especially if you are on a long-term medication regimen.
Key Drug Interactions with CoQ10
Blood Thinners (Anticoagulants)
This is one of the most critical drug interactions to be aware of. CoQ10 shares a structural similarity with Vitamin K, which is essential for blood clotting. As a result, CoQ10 may counteract the effects of blood-thinning medications like warfarin (Jantoven). By reducing the anticoagulant's effectiveness, CoQ10 can potentially increase the risk of a blood clot. This can be particularly dangerous for individuals on warfarin to prevent strokes or heart attacks. Healthcare providers may need to monitor blood clotting time (INR) more frequently and adjust the warfarin dosage if CoQ10 is introduced. There is conflicting evidence regarding the interaction, but due to the potential severity, caution is paramount. There is currently no data on its interaction with newer blood thinners like rivaroxaban (Xarelto) or apixaban (Eliquis).
Blood Pressure Medications (Antihypertensives)
CoQ10 has been observed to have a mild blood pressure-lowering effect on its own. When taken alongside prescription antihypertensive drugs, this effect can become additive, potentially causing blood pressure to drop too low (hypotension). This is particularly relevant for those taking medication classes such as beta-blockers, ACE inhibitors, and calcium-channel blockers. Symptoms of excessively low blood pressure can include dizziness, light-headedness, and fainting. Additionally, some beta-blockers, such as metoprolol, may impair the body's natural utilization of CoQ10, which some believe contributes to side effects. Home blood pressure monitoring is recommended for the first few months after adding CoQ10 to an antihypertensive regimen.
Chemotherapy Drugs
For individuals undergoing cancer treatment, the use of CoQ10 can be complex and requires strict medical supervision. CoQ10 is an antioxidant, and some oncologists worry that its antioxidant properties could potentially interfere with the effectiveness of certain chemotherapy drugs, which rely on oxidative stress to kill cancer cells. Conversely, some chemotherapy drugs, like doxorubicin, can deplete CoQ10 levels, causing heart-related side effects. While research in this area is ongoing, the risk of interfering with cancer treatment means a discussion with your healthcare team is absolutely essential before starting CoQ10.
Diabetes Medications
CoQ10 may slightly lower blood sugar levels. For individuals with diabetes, this could potentially enhance the effects of insulin or other diabetes medications, increasing the risk of hypoglycemia (low blood sugar). Symptoms of hypoglycemia include shakiness, headache, and a fast heart rate. Patients with diabetes taking CoQ10 should carefully monitor their blood glucose levels and work with their doctor to adjust their medication dosage if necessary.
Statins
Statins are cholesterol-lowering drugs that work by inhibiting an enzyme involved in cholesterol production. This process also inadvertently reduces the body's natural production of CoQ10. This depletion has been linked to side effects like muscle pain and weakness in some individuals. As a result, many people taking statins choose to supplement with CoQ10. However, research into whether CoQ10 effectively mitigates statin-related muscle side effects has produced mixed results, and more data is needed. Even if you decide to take CoQ10, you should not stop taking your statin medication without first consulting your doctor.
Comparison of CoQ10 and Drug Interactions
Drug Class | Potential Interaction | Mechanism/Consequence |
---|---|---|
Warfarin (Anticoagulant) | Decreased Drug Efficacy | CoQ10 is similar to Vitamin K and can interfere with warfarin's blood-thinning action, raising the risk of clots. |
Antihypertensives | Additive Hypotensive Effect | CoQ10 can lower blood pressure, potentially causing it to drop too low when combined with beta-blockers, ACE inhibitors, etc.. |
Chemotherapy Drugs | Reduced Efficacy or Exacerbated Side Effects | As an antioxidant, CoQ10 may interfere with some chemo drugs; however, it can also protect against cardiotoxicity from certain agents like doxorubicin. Consultation with an oncologist is vital. |
Diabetes Medication | Increased Risk of Hypoglycemia | CoQ10 can lower blood sugar, potentially amplifying the effect of insulin or other diabetes drugs. |
Statins | Replenishment (Benefit for side effects is unproven) | Statins deplete the body's CoQ10. While supplementation might help some, evidence for relieving muscle pain is mixed. |
General Considerations for Taking CoQ10
- Always inform your doctor: Before starting CoQ10, or any supplement, tell your healthcare provider about all medications you are currently taking, including over-the-counter drugs, vitamins, and other herbal products.
- Monitor your symptoms: Pay close attention to any new or worsening symptoms after starting CoQ10. For instance, increased dizziness with blood pressure medication or changes in blood sugar readings with diabetes medication are key signs of interaction.
- Don't stop prescribed medication: Never stop taking a prescribed medication in favor of a supplement like CoQ10. Supplements are not a replacement for proven medical treatments.
- Consider potential effects: Remember that even though CoQ10 is naturally occurring, it is not without risk, especially in those with underlying health conditions like diabetes, heart disease, or liver impairment.
Conclusion
While CoQ10 is a popular supplement with potential health benefits, it is not harmless when combined with certain medications. The most significant interactions include counteracting the effects of the blood thinner warfarin and causing an additive blood pressure-lowering effect with antihypertensive drugs. Other concerns involve potential interference with chemotherapy and an increased risk of hypoglycemia with diabetes medications. It is imperative to have a thorough discussion with a healthcare provider before adding CoQ10 to your regimen to ensure its safety and avoid compromising the effectiveness of other essential treatments.
